Millennials get a lot of bad press, let’s be honest.

They had the audacity to be born from 1981 onwards, and subsequently get accused of being greedy, lazy, workshy and avocado-dependent.

Never mind that a chunk of their working lives were blighted by austerity and global financial chaos.

We're accused of ruining everything.

But a reddit thread is celebrating the all good things millennials have brought into the world.

1. Better restaurants

2. Delivery services

3. Increased beard awareness

4. Flexible working

5. Politeness and niceness (well, more of it)

6. Better entertainment... and Netflix

7. The internet's had a make-over

8. Acceptance

9. Coffee... and the degrees used to make it
